Responsibilities of Global Command Center Operator
- Coordinates and assists with the direction and dispatching of an assigned team of security personnel to carry out the daily protective operations of the department.
- Acts on all customer service related calls and either resolves them personally or refers issues to the appropriate individuals.
- Manages information flow to and from incident sites, off site responders, vendors, and other response personnel.
- Monitor all security, communications, and fire/life safety systems.
- Systemically monitor and communicate potential and known threats that may impact client's coworkers and operations across the globe.
- Maintain effective communication among all levels of the organization during a crisis event.
- Serve as the liaison between all departments and the Security Department.
- Directly responsible for the accurate documentation of routine, and unusual, events occurring on, or near, the facilities (accomplished via shift reports, pass-downs logs, incident reports, incident reports logs, or other established methods)
- Proactively monitor all surveillance cameras, and CCTV remote viewer programs. Monitors and responds to all security/life safety system alarms.
- Answer, and respond, to events and situations received over regular, and emergency, phones, and intercoms.
- Speak clearly, give direction, and provide guidance to employees and security staff during emergencies.
